Origins

German Shepherds have been around for quite a while, and deutscher schäferhund welpe kaufen were used for herding in rural Germany and as working dogs in the army. The breed's intelligence, as well as its striking appearance, attracted the attention of military leaders like Adolph Hitler. During World War I, the GSD was a key part of the German army, and its role in battle helped bring it to international acclaim. The stories of these obedient and intelligent war dogs were taken back to the United States by returning soldiers, helping to make the German Shepherd Dog one of the most sought-after breeds of dogs in America. The GSD also found popularity in films in films such as Rin-Tin-Tin and Strongheart using variations of the "boy and his dog" theme. The American German Shepherd has unique features that distinguish it from German Shepherds from Europe. These differences are due to the fact that the American German Shepherd is bred to different standards than its European counterparts.

The German Shepherd's history can be traced to the late nineteenth century, when Captain Max Emil Friedrich von Stephanitz was a key player in its creation. The former cavalry officer and student at Berlin Veterinary College wanted to create a herding animal that was strong and intelligent. His search ended at an exhibition of dogs in 1899 where he spotted an animal named Hektor Linksrhein who was a perfect example of his ideal traits. He bought the dog, changed its name to Horand von Grafrath, and established the Society for German Shepherd Dogs (Verein fur Deutsche Schaferhunde). Horand was the first German Shepherd and fathered many puppies that were bred to ensure consistency.

The German Shepherd Dog was recognized as an individual breed in 1908 and soon being used as herder, police dog or messenger, sentry, and personal guard dog. Unfortunately, reinrassiger deutscher schäFerhund welpe the German Shepherd's obedience made it an ideal companion for Nazi soldiers. Additionally, its involvement in the propaganda efforts by the Nazis led to the aversion of many Americans and allied forces against the breed. The GSD recovered and is now one of the most sought-after breeds around the world.

German Shepherds are at risk of some health issues, including elbow dysplasia and hip dysplasia. They are also susceptible to heart issues, such as heart valve or murmur disorders and heart enlargement. Other health issues that are common include exocrine pancreatic insufficiency and Von Willebrand schäferhundwelpen kaufen disease, a genetic bleeding disorder. However these conditions can generally be treated with medication and appropriate treatment.
